Drunk Cards - Friday session

RULES

  • Decide on a turn order. On your turn, draw a card using this handy-dandy card generator.
  • Each card has a challenge. If you refuse to perform the challenge, you must take a drink.
  • If you really do not want to play, you may forfeit. However, you will not be eligible to turn in your score for that session at the end.
  • No cheating. Some cards specifically ask the player to conceal the card until after an action is performed. However, you may not conceal your card in an attempt to avoid the challenge. If you do, you will be magically compelled to show the card AND take a drink. Similarly, if you lie during a challenge in order to avoid drinks or make someone else drink, you will be magically compelled to drink regardless of what the challenge was.

OOC NOTES

  • Powers are on, player items are available.
  • Drinks may be alcoholic or non-alcoholic. All types of drinks are provided, so pick whatever you'd like. Alcoholic drinks may cause loss of inhibition, but that's not magic. That's just how alcohol works.
  • No significant harm may come to other characters. Minor/sexy injuries are allowed, but if characters try to injure each other for real, they will find themselves magically unable to do so. For example, if a character tries to stab someone, the knife will suddenly (and permanently) turn into a harmless foam knife. Someone who uses a power to cause harm will suddenly find the power stops working mid-strike. A gun fired at another character will suddenly jam, etc.
  • Table assignments are here. You can rearrange yourselves however you like.

HOW TO WIN

  • Submit your scores here. Scoring ends 4 hours after game start AKA 9 PM PST / MIDNIGHT EST / 5 AM GMT. You can keep threading after that if you want, though.
  • 3 winners are individuals who have had the least number of drinks.
  • 3 winners are units who have taken the fewest average number of drinks.
  • You may play in as many sessions as you like. Choose your best session for turn-in.
